Investigative Photographing & Fingerprinting

    https://northamptonpd.com/administration/policies-and-procedures/165-o407-investigative-photographing-and-fingerprintin/file.html
    Investigative Photographs: Investigative photographs are those which are made to record an object or event, or to clarify a point which is related to a particular investigation. Time is an essential factor and photography may preempt other aspects of the investigation. Photographic equipment must be in a constant state of readiness.
